Car started to shudder a little when driving under thirty five mph. I stopped at a stop light and when light turned green I pressed the gas, the car revved up but would not budge. I tried to put it in reverse and the "manual" mode but no luck. I have been told this might be a bad CVT transmission or some internal transmission issues but want to make sure before I start saving up the $2,000.00 to $3,000.00 to get a new/or rebuild. It has been sitting all week and also is now making a ticking noise when I rev it up. No check engine light or anything came up. Any advice is greatly appreciated.

Run a scan on the transmission as some code will not set a check light, ensure that the transmission oil is full and not burnt. To start lets run the codes to see what come up. Here is a guide. It sounds like a transmission shaft speed sensor can be out.

I just had the exact same problem with my 2009 Nissan Rogue. No alerts on dash. Felt it missing. Pulled right over. From there, it would not drive or reverse. So I installed a input shaft speeds sensor and it worked. Here is the sensor I replaced (below).

The car will not move. When I shut off and then turn on the car move and then no gear or power.

These symbol VDC ABD Anti slip symbol with a slippy car goes orange on the dash.

I have scanned p0720 and for your information just renew the valve block.

This code is for the output speeds sensor issue which most of the time the sensor needs to be replaced here is a diagram of the location.
